Direct syntheses of 1-phenylphosphetane and 1-phenylphosphirane. Crystal and molecular structures of cyclotrimerisation precursor complexes fac-[Mo(CO)3(PhPCH2CH2CH2)3] and fac-[Mo(CO)3(PhPCH2CH2)3]

Abstract
Dilithium phenylphosphide reacts with 1,3-dichloropropane or 1,2-dichloroethane to give 1-phenylphosphetane or 1-phenylphosphirane, respectively; the free phosphines have been used to prepare the cyclotrimerisation precursor complexes fac-[Mo(CO)3(Ph[graphic omitted]H2)3] and fac-[Mo(CO)3([graphic omitted]H2)3].Keywords
